Alex Mahon explores the important role and relevance of Channel 4 in the broadcasting landscape at an increasingly competitive time.
Alex Mahon discusses Chanel 4's role in the broadcasting landscape
Alex Mahon explores the important role and relevance of Channel 4 in the broadcasting landscape at an increasingly competitive time.